Understanding Your Skin Type

Before diving into specific skincare routines, it's crucial to understand your skin type. Are you oily, dry, combination, or sensitive? Identifying your skin type allows you to choose the right products and avoid irritating your skin. Consider factors like:

  • Oiliness: Does your skin feel oily throughout the day? Do you experience frequent breakouts?
  • Dryness: Does your skin feel tight or flaky? Does it lack moisture?
  • Sensitivity: Does your skin react easily to products or environmental factors? Do you experience redness or irritation?

Once you've identified your skin type, you can tailor your skincare routine accordingly. Many online quizzes and resources can help determine your skin type.

The Power of Cleansing

Cleansing is the foundation of any effective skincare routine. It removes dirt, makeup, excess oil, and pollutants that can clog pores and lead to breakouts. Choose a cleanser that's appropriate for your skin type:

  • Oily skin: Look for cleansers containing salicylic acid or benzoyl peroxide to help control oil production.
  • Dry skin: Opt for creamy, hydrating cleansers that won't strip your skin of its natural oils.
  • Combination skin: Use a gentle cleanser that balances oil production without drying out your skin.
  • Sensitive skin: Look for fragrance-free, hypoallergenic cleansers that are gentle on sensitive skin.

Cleanse your face twice daily, once in the morning and once before bed.

Exfoliation: Unveiling Fresh Skin

Exfoliation removes dead skin cells, revealing brighter, smoother skin. You can exfoliate physically using a gentle scrub or chemically using products containing AHAs (alpha-hydroxy acids) or BHAs (beta-hydroxy acids).

Physical exfoliants should be used gently to avoid irritating your skin. Chemical exfoliants are a gentler alternative and can be more effective for certain skin concerns like acne and hyperpigmentation. Remember to always follow the product instructions and use sunscreen after exfoliating.

Hydration: The Key to Radiance

Hydration is paramount for achieving radiant skin. Use a moisturizer that's appropriate for your skin type to lock in moisture and keep your skin plump and healthy. Consider adding a hydrating serum to your routine for extra hydration. Drinking plenty of water throughout the day is also essential for maintaining optimal hydration levels.

Sunscreen: Your Skin's Best Friend

Protecting your skin from the harmful effects of the sun is crucial for preventing premature aging and skin damage. Ap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her every day, even on cloudy days. Sunscreen should be the final step in your morning skincare routine.

Nutrition's Role in Radiant Skin

What you eat significantly impacts your skin's health. A di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and antioxidants can help nourish your skin from the inside out. Consider incorporating foods like:

  • Berries: Rich in antioxidants that protect against free radical damage.
  • Leafy greens: Packed with vitamins and minerals that promote healthy skin.
  • Fatty fish: Contains omega-3 fatty acids, which are beneficial for skin health.

Lifestyle Factors: Sleep, Stress, and More

Lifestyle choices play a significant role in your skin's health. Getting enough sleep, managing stress, and avoiding excessive alcohol consumption are all important factors. Regular exercise also promotes blood circulation, contributing to healthy, radiant skin.
